Leslie Mandoki organizes tourist trips – Budapest in Bunté
It is a prize draw, and it is primarily a musician who left Hungary in 1976, László Mándoki, or, as the advertising game is presented, Leslie Mandoki, who is in his hometown during a weekend.
The clever idea will undoubtedly benefit everyone: it will promote Hungary as a destination on a whole page – it will increase the country’s image. All this is due to the fact that the 17 subscribers of the paper will receive a weekend in the Hungarian capital as part of a prize draw. 17, because so many German cities will perform in a concert tour in November Mándoki – the exact place to buy tickets is also mentioned in the article. So it also promotes Bunt, and all weekend Mándok, whose winners will be able to attend the July 23 concert.
What is the content of the prize? Flight ticket, accommodation – at the Alice Hotel (ed .: the hotel is in the interest of the Prime Minister, István Tiborcz) – full board, quality places like Cafe Circle – as the article shows, this is one of the musician’s favorite places. The tour includes a museum visit to the National Museum and the House of Terror, a tour of the House of Music, a “small acoustic concert” at the Academy of Music with Béla Szakcsi Lakatos, a pillar member of Soulmates, Mándoki’s band.
In such a case, a tourism professional wonders whether Mándoki has a marketing or tour operator’s license – he strictly takes this in Germany – or a travel agency behind him, but he is not named, and whether it is Hungarian or German.

I called the Academy of Music because their program is not included in their July program. At the event management department, they didn’t know about the event at first, and then they did.
I received the following answer:
„2022. There will be no public Leslie Mándoki concert at the Academy of Music on July 23, the artist will give a short, private concert as part of a tourist trip, and the newspaper article you sent will also announce the way. We are therefore unable to provide further details on the concert. ”
When I asked if 17 people would rent a room in Mándoki, because the concert would not take place in the lobby, I didn’t get an exact answer or enough to call Bunt…
